Responses A ...There are three types of chromosomes in humans, based upon the position of the centromere. Metacentric: In this type of chromosome the arms are of equal length. Human chromosomes 1, 3, 16, 19, 20 are metacentric. Submetacentric: In this type of chromosome one arm is slightly longer than the other. Expert Advice On Improvi...The nucleus houses the genetic material of the cell: DNA. DNA is normally found as a loosely contained structure called chromatin within the nucleus, where it is wound up and associated with a variety of histone proteins. When a cell is about to divide, the chromatin coils tightly and condenses to form chromosomes.

Prokaryotic … mark golf hall of fame May 29, 2023 · Although the DNA helical diameter is only 2 nm, the entire DNA strand in a single cell will stretch roughly 2 meters when completely unwound.[1] The entire DNA strand must fit within the nucleus of a cell, so it must be very tightly packaged to fit. This is accomplished by wrapping the DNA around structural histone proteins, which act as scaffolding for the DNA to be coiled around.
